What are entry developers?

Entry developers, sometimes called junior developers, are professionals who are at the beginning of their software development careers. They typically have basic programming skills and work under the guidance of more experienced developers to build, test, and maintain software applications. Entry developers often focus on learning new technologies, writing simple code, fixing bugs, and gradually taking on more complex tasks as they gain experience. Their role is essential for gaining practical knowledge and growing into more advanced development positions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Developer, you need foundational programming skills, understanding of software development principles, and typically a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with coding languages such as Java, Python, or JavaScript, as well as version control systems like Git, is often required.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and willingness to learn new technologies set successful candidates apart. These skills are crucial for delivering reliable code, collaborating effectively with teams, and adapting to evolving project requirements.

What types of projects and tasks can an Entry Developer typically expect to work on in their first year?

As an Entry Developer, you’ll often start by handling smaller, well-defined tasks such as fixing bugs, writing unit tests, or implementing simple features under the guidance of more experienced developers. You’ll likely participate in code reviews, attend daily stand-up meetings, and collaborate closely with team members to learn best practices and company coding standards. Over time, as you gain confidence and show proficiency, you may be given more complex assignments and opportunities to contribute to larger projects, setting a strong foundation for career growth.
